Note:
Module:
Controller (PSMC)
In the Pulse Width Mode (PWM) when a compara-
tor threshold crossing event occurs after the mini-
mum duty cycle time (Min DC) and coincident with
a PSMC clock edge, the pulse output of the PSMC
will immediately and correctly go to the inactive
state. One PSMC clock period later, the output
may incorrectly become active and remain active
until the pulse terminates at the completion of the
maximum duty cycle time (Max DC).
Work around
If possible, use the Pulse Skipping Mode (PSM). If
your application requires PWM, then please
contact your local Microchip representative.
PIC16C781/782 Rev. B1 Silicon/Data Sheet Errata
The silicon revision of a specific compo-
nent is identified by its manufacture date
code: YYWW, YY is the year of manufac-
ture and WW is the specific work week. All
material with a date code of 0228 or earlier
is revision B1 silicon, and subject to the
Errata contained in this document. Any
components with a latter date code will be
silicon revision B3 or latter and will be cov-
ered in a separate Errata. For additional
information concerning date codes, refer to
the packaging information section of the
PIC16C781/782 data sheet (DS41171A).

Note:
Module:
When the voltage comparator inputs are subjected
to fast rise time pulses, some units exhibit a
momentary invalid state on their output. The prob-
ability of generating an invalid output state is
dependant upon four factors:
1. Pulse slew rate
2. Supply Voltage (V
3. Ambient Temperature
4. Reference Voltage (V
Figures 1 through 5 show the input slew rate limits
for normal operation of the voltage comparators in
Fast mode, for a variety of Common mode volt-
ages, supply voltages and ambient temperatures.
If the PSMC is used in conjunction with the voltage
comparators, an invalid voltage comparator output
state can cause the premature termination of
PSMC output pulses.
Work around
The pulse rise time of inputs to the voltage com-
parators should be less than the limits shown in
Figures 1 through 5 for the specific conditions of
operation (supply voltage, temperature, Common
mode voltage). The values shown are for pulses
with a constant rise time. For pulses with com-
pound rise times (pulses with non-linear or chang-
ing slopes), the limits may be different.
The area below the line for any given tem-
perature is the safe operating area.
